Output dbc2e66e81e5d9c88f4045229e07655c7f6b4ed33b9b0021fce71be00a83314e:0

value
98286
script pubkey
OP_0 OP_PUSHBYTES_20 25689b8eeb6f8ff5af281c6f10099f73119f32d3
address
bc1qy45fhrhtd78lttegr3h3qzvlwvge7vknvlvl0y
transaction
dbc2e66e81e5d9c88f4045229e07655c7f6b4ed33b9b0021fce71be00a83314e
confirmations
3504
spent
true